Wrexham's McClean banned after Swansea 'incident'

Videos circulated on social media after the game appearing to show McClean flicking a boot towards Ronald when the Swansea winger was lying on the pitch. The Football Association (FA) says McClean, 36, has admitted a charge of violent conduct. "The player's behaviour around the 94th minute wasn't seen by the match officials at the time, but it was caught on video, and the FA alleged that it constitutes violent conduct," an FA statement said.

Littlejohn given extended ban for violent conduct

Crystal Palace midfielder Ruesha Littlejohn received a five-match ban for violent conduct after grabbing and slamming Leicester's Hannah Cain, exceeding the standard three-game suspension.

Cristiano Ronaldo clear to start World Cup after Fifa suspends two games of his ban

The Portugal forward, who was a guest of president Donald Trump in the White House last week, had a customary three-match ban for violent conduct commuted by Fifa's disciplinary committee on Tuesday to a one-game ban, with two further matches suspended under a year's probation. In effect Ronaldo has served his suspension, having sat out Portugal's final World Cup qualifying match against Armenia.

Everton's Idrissa Gana Gueye sent off for slapping his own team-mate in chaotic scenes at Old Trafford

The pair squared up after Gueye's poor pass inside the box gifted a chance to United skipper Bruno Fernandes, who fired narrowly wide. Gueye was irate and raised his left hand to slap Keane, with referee Tony Harrington immediately producing a red card, which was confirmed by VAR Paul Howard. The Premier League Match Centre said: "The referee's call of red card to Gueye for violent conduct was checked and confirmed by VAR - with the action deemed to be a clear strike to the face of Keane."

VAR Review: Why was Cristiano Ronaldo sent off for Portugal?

With the Republic of Ireland defending their box, a coming together between Republic of Ireland's Dara O'Shea and Ronaldo, left the Ireland defender on the floor. Ronaldo made a crying gesture and signaled it was a dive, but Swedish referee Nyberg awarded a free kick against him and produced a yellow card for adopting an aggressive attitude.

Luis Suarez banned 6 games for spitting at staffer

Inter Miami striker Luis Suárez has been given a six-game suspension by the Leagues Cup Organizing Committee for spitting at a Seattle Sounders staff member following Sunday's Leagues Cup final. The Sounders triumphed 3-0 over Miami before a brawl broke out following the final whistle, which saw Suárez have to be held back by teammates and coaches before spitting on a member of the opposing team's staff. Amid the melee, Miami midfielder Sergio Busquets threw a punch at Seattle's Obed Vargas while Miami defender Tomás Avilés was also involved in aggressive behavior.

QPR's Smyth given three-match ban for violent conduct

Queens Park Rangers forward Paul Smyth will miss the remainder of the Championship season after receiving a three-match ban for violent conduct.
